澳大利亚留学研究生读几年

答:作为一流的教育强国,澳洲的学费比国内稍高,但是澳洲的学制也比国内短。澳洲留学研究生几年关系着学生的经济负担,这也是很多学生想要清楚的问题。通常情况下,澳洲大学的研究生课程是2年制,但是部分专业的课程学制更长,需要3年以上的时间。

澳洲大学承袭的是英国的教育精华,大学硕士研究生课程学制与英国大学相似,一般都是两年制。据教外留学老师介绍,澳洲大学有三种类型的研究生学位:授课类、研究类和荣誉硕士。

其中澳洲大学授课类硕士时间通常是1-2年,入学要求由于学校和专业的不同而变化。授课类硕士学位课程主要以作业、测试和有限的研究论文来进行考核。有些课程要求学生具有本科相关专业背景,如非本专业学生需要有相关工作背景,或是需要加上半年基础课程,有些课程则允许学生跨专业申请。

至于研究类硕士课程,需要至少2年的时间。并且招收学生数量和质量都有很高要求,一般情况下需要学生本人和教授联系,看学校是否有相关项目课题,有些大学某些专业甚至需要在申请时提交5000字左右的开题报告进行评估。

有别于授课式和研究类硕士的荣誉硕士课程,荣誉硕士课程有两种情况:大学之间教授的学术交流,或者授课式硕士学完的继续深化提高过程,一般需要学生在完成Master阶段课程后再继续1年的学习。

澳大利亚留学条件

一、学历

与大多数国家一样,申请澳洲研究生一般都需要学生读完本科,顺利拿到本科毕业证和学位证,这也是去澳洲留学读研究生需要满足的最基本的条件。不过,澳洲研究生录取也是非常灵活的,如果你具有专科学历,也可以通过澳洲独具特色的专升硕课程来曲线入读研究生。

比如塔斯马尼亚大学、迪肯大学、纽卡斯尔大学、查尔斯特大学、伍伦贡大学、斯威本科技大学,甚至是澳洲八大阿德莱德大学,都开设有专升硕课程。

一般三年全日制大专,平均分在70分左右,可选院校就比较多了,对于非全日制、无本科授予权的学生来说也有机会入读专升硕课程。很多学生担心去澳洲留学读研究生是不是必须满足“应届生”这个条件,其实不然,无论你是应届生,还是已经工作多年的职场人士,都可以申请澳洲研究生。

二、在校成绩

在校成绩达标是澳洲研究生留学条件中最重要的一项,因为澳洲大学发放offer主要衡量的就是你的GPA。通常情况下,根据申请者国内院校的不同,会制定不同的申请条件。

一般来说,如果你就读的本科为C9/985/211院校,那么对GPA的要求会比非211院校的学生要更低一些。相较英美加等国,澳洲研究生申请门槛更低一些,澳洲八大一般对于985/211院校学生GPA要求约为75%,双非83%左右,每个专业的入学条件都不同。此外,澳洲许多研究生课程都接受跨专业申请,如商科、IT、教育、工程等。

三、资金

出国留学充足的资金是必不可少的,去澳洲留学读研究生自然也不例外。目前中国风险等级降低到Level 1,虽然看上去没有了资金的要求,但是并不表示资金不够也能去澳洲留学。

如果是去澳洲八大读研究生,一年的学费约为20-25万人民币,非八大院校在15-20万人民币左右,同学们需要了解清楚学费和生活费,确保自己的资金能够顺利读完研究生课程。

澳大利亚留学管理学专业申请条件

澳洲留学申请途径有直申和中外合作留学,申请条件分别如下:

一、澳洲管理学专业直申条件:

首先澳洲八大除了墨尔本大学不认同我国高考成绩,其他澳洲均可凭高考成绩申请。一般情况下高考分数占总分75~85%,再加上高中各科成绩单、高中毕业证明就可以申请澳洲大学,雅思成绩可以在提交留学申请之后提交。澳洲八大对雅思成绩要求是总分6.5分以上,单科不能低于6.0分。

二、澳洲管理学专业中外合作留学申请条件:

中外合作澳洲留学有预科、2+2、3+2三个主流项目。英语听说读写综合能力好的,可以选择留学预科,只需在国内学1年就可以去澳洲读本科专业,而且能申请澳洲八大。英语综合能力不平均的学生,选择2+2、3+2项目,这样就有2年或3年提高英语综合能力,达到雅思6.5分以上成绩。

中外合作留学申请条件均不高,学生只要英语成绩平时都在合格线以上,高中毕业或同等学历,就可以报考。

因此,中外合作澳洲留学更适合以下几种人群:

1.高考失利学生;

2.往届高考毕业的社会人员;

3.高中成绩不好的或偏科的学生;

4.高二会考后提前结业的学生;

以上就是不同留学途径澳洲管理学专业申请条件,满足条件的学生,就可以去澳洲留学。

留学澳大利亚途径

答:1.澳洲3+2留学

澳洲3+2留学途径,学生根据自身综合情况申报3+2留学招生院校,考试通过后进入国内大学学习3年英语专业课和国外大学本科部分专业课,获得不错成绩后即可申请澳洲大学留学。越努力越幸运,成绩越好申请的大学越好。

国内比较好的3+2留学招生院校有北京航空航天大学、北京第二外国语大学、北京外交学院、北京理工大学、中国石油大学、南京理工大学等。

2.澳洲2+2留学

澳洲2+2留学途径留学缓冲期中等,通过两年国内大学教育,英语听说读写可达到国外大学入学水平,学生也可提前1年进入国外大学学习。这样的招生院校有北外、北航、中央财经、对外经贸、北理、北二外、中石、山东师范、山东理工、西安西北等大学。

3.澳洲留学预科

澳洲留学预科,通过这个途径出国留学,学生只需在国内大学学习1年英语,学生学习压力要比前两个途径重,学生必须在半年或1年内获得一个不错的雅思成绩,否则很难申请到好的大学。当然如果你已经有一个不错的英语积累,留学预科可以让你尽早的去国外大学读书。

澳洲留学预科招生院校有北外、中传、对外经贸、北大、山东青岛、电科大、温大、西北大学等,学生可自主选择。

这三条留学途径,对学生的高考成绩都没有严苛要求,只要具有高中毕业证书或同等学历即可,只是成绩优异者可获得免试资格,入学测试主要考英语,需要参加入学测试的学生认真复习英语即可。

澳大利亚博士留学申请流程与条件

一、博士申请流程

1.寻找导师

利用网上的各种资源,例如学校或研究机构具体,找到具体你感兴趣的学校,以及你想申请的专业所在的学院。之后,你需要具体到学院的某一位在你领域的教授,也不一定非要 100% 和你过去的研究相关 ; 但是,你的涉及的领域或想要研究的方向一定要和导师相关。

2.联系导师

一旦你确定了导师,你就需要和导师联系了,也就是传说中的“套磁”。找到具体的导师,然后给他发邮件联系一下,表明你对什么研究感兴趣,想要在他们手底下读博,自己的背景是什么什么的,你喜欢具体哪方面的研究等等。这里需要注意的是,尽管只是发邮件,但是一定要注意专业性。

另外,附件加一个简历,让导师可以清楚你的具体情况,例如你的教育背景,研究方向等。当然,你也不能期待每个导师都会给你肯定的回复,但是一定要注意不要把发件人弄混了,不要发错导师哦!

如果导师感兴趣,他会回你,好一点的告诉你如何申请 offer ,有没有奖学金什么的 ; 也有一些只是礼貌的告诉你,你的背景不错,申请 offer 有机会,但是申请奖学金可能比较困难。另外,如果你所在的国内的学校,或者研究机构与澳洲的大学,或者研究机构有合作,那你也可以问问能不能推荐一下。

3.向学校申请

一旦你收到某个学校的导师表示愿意接收你作为 PHD 学生,你就需要向学校申请 offer 了,同时看看有没有奖学金机会,可以同时申请。录取和奖学金是两回事:你可能拿到学校的 offer ,但是不一定拿到奖学金,奖学金的申请,竞争比较激烈。

申请时间:澳洲主要几所知名大学的博士申请在一年中的任何时候都可以进行,但奖学金的评选每所学校有不同的时间轮次,这个要注意。一般在递交申请材料之后三个月左右收到录取结果,建议提前一年开始申请的准备。

4、时间规划

申请澳门留学博士应至少提前一年准备申请计划。这里所指的是,在英语标准化考试成绩、科研背景等都准备基本就绪的情况下,查询博士研究方向和教授信息,跟自己的情况匹配,并且按照学校的要求提交入学申请的时间规划。即研究生毕业申请博士,需要在研二的时候开始。研究课题及论文发表、获奖证明更为重要,需提前准备。如果有志于申请博士并且想要获得奖学金的话,建议从进入大学的那一刻就开始为此做准备,越早开始,越能发现自己的真正兴趣,也越能有机会在科研方面获得成果。语言标准化考试如托福 (或雅思)和GRE等成绩,在提交申请前准备完成并且在考试时间安排方面给自己预留两次以上的考试机会。

二、澳洲博士申请条件

1、学历条件:同学们可参照学校官方网站要求进行申请,通常要求拥有硕士学位或荣誉学士学位,或者证明有相当的科研创新能力,发表过期刊论文的申请者很有可能申请到奖学金。

2、研究条件:申请学生必须要证明自身有较强的研究能力,在查询目标院校网站要求后,寻找符合个人方向的项目和导师,并通过邮件或电话取得联系。

通常导师会偏爱发表过文章、并能申请到奖学金或者负担的起学费的学生。

3、语言条件:雅思总分至少达到6.5分、单项不低于6.0,部分专业要求更高。

4、材料条件:申请澳洲高校的博士课程,一般需要提供申请表格、推荐信、个人简历、学历学位证书及成绩单、研究计划书、挑选研究课题等资料。

材料环节中最重要的要数研究计划,研究计划需要说明申请人的研究方向、研究方法、选择本项目的原因等,要尽可能的突出个人对项目的一些实质性想法。

三、澳洲大学博士奖学金的申请条件

1、申请时为中国内地居住的永久中国公民;

2、正在国外工作或学习者不得申请;

3、学成后必须返回中国;

4、申请人必须达到澳院校研究型硕士课程在学术和英语水平方面的一般选拔标准,即雅思考试总分6.5分,各单项成绩不低于6.0分;

5、必须符合国家留学基金管理委员会的选拔标准。申请对象具有本科以上学历的申请者,包括在读硕士和博士研究生的学生国内研究机构工作人员、大型企业研发机构工作人员。

申请者具有明确的研究方向或课题,能够用英文撰写奖学金和博士学位申请书。申请不包括联合培养博士生项目,学习时间为三年。

申请澳大利亚留学材料准备

一、毕业证书/在读证明

首先是申请资格的认定,澳洲的高校在读的学生可以申请,毕业生也可以申请,不过不同的申请身份,都需要递交自己的学历证明材料,即在读证明或者毕业证书。

毕业证书不需要花心思,只需要直接递交复印件即可;而后者的准备,需要使用学校专用的信纸,抬头要有学校的名字,落款处要盖有学校的公章。

二、成绩单

成绩单是学校对学生的能力进行审查的重要标准,大家需要将自己在学校参加考试的成绩单进行整合,然后换算成符合审核标准的五分制,这样才算合乎规则。

准备好的成绩单,还需要进行翻译,需要翻译成英文,然后将这两份文件带去公证处进行公证,这样才是一份完整的证件,可以直接地交给学校进行审核。

三、语言成绩单

是选择雅思考试,因为澳洲属于英联邦国家的一员,对英国主导的雅思考试的认可度更高,大家在国内需要参加雅思考试,并且在申请前获取成绩单,然后将合格的成绩单的扫描件递交给学校。

如果已经到了申请的时候,成绩单还没有到手,或者成绩没有达到学校申请的要求,那么可以先不递交这份材料,进行有条件的申请,后续再进行补交。

四、护照

最后就是个人身份材料——护照的准备,护照的申请非常简单,大家在任何时候都可以办理,只需要带好身份证,以及家庭户口本的复印件,递交给出入境管理窗口即可。

护照到手之后,大家需要进行复印,递交申请只需要复印的文件即可。
